Output 63269ecbaa614e3a06bd67fb19c95dc59d5e65cc6280fc14733d818f56c4ed84: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bea86a0d004fff433691f10df8dbf2acb60867fa OP_EQUAL
address
3K584ctL2fbSYSFHQ8fARVsQ6r8A3UHY3d
transaction
63269ecbaa614e3a06bd67fb19c95dc59d5e65cc6280fc14733d818f56c4ed84
spent
true